[ ] Font vendoring sign-off. Quick one for plugin authors: before the Glyphbox key ceremony on Friday, make sure every third-party font you ship is vendored into your plugin bundle, not fetched at runtime — the ceremony locks the signing manifest, and stray downloads will break verification. Check licenses are in /fonts/LICENSES, run the Glyphbox lint pass, and confirm the hash list matches. Once your bundle is signed, you'll get sealed access to the re-signing vault; open it with the recovery passphrase below.

vault phrase of fahip-bagag = drudor-ulays-zoreth-fenir-rusiel-jorir-ulair-joreth-ulavan-ralael

Q: Why did the Tillman payroll export switch from fixed-width to delimited? A: Our new processor, Corvid Ledger, rejects fixed-width files. When reviewing, check that currency fields keep two decimals and the header row matches spec v4 exactly. The full field mapping and sample files are on the spec page here.

dashboard of yahag-bawef = https://grafana.paliqsoft.internal/board/job/pages/run/77d2cb9fd634d685

Capacity note for eng sync: retiring the homegrown Cindertask queue. Current peak is ~2.1k jobs/min; the replacement broker handles this on three workers with headroom for 3x growth. Dual-write period is two weeks, then cutover. Disk and memory footprints drop since we stop persisting job blobs in the primary database. Proposed production constants follow.

tuning table, kawep-tawif:
CAPS = {
    "olidor": 80,
    "belion": 7,
    "quenys": 225,
    "druox": 839,
    "fraath": 482,
}

Subject: Cut-over complete — Lanternleaf contrast audit

Hi reviewer,

The cut-over to the remediated palette finished last night. All flagged components in the Lanternleaf design system now meet the contrast thresholds from the Dovetail audit, and the legacy theme is frozen. Please confirm the token mappings in your review. The audit tooling ran with the following configuration values.

service settings:
[druix]
host = druix.zemvargrid.example
user = druix_svc
database = druix_prod